What is a Home Loan Subsidy?

A home loan subsidyis the financial incentive that the government offers to a skilled borrower that helps him to pay a lower interest rate or even less amount of repayment on the loan. In India, the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(PMAY) is one of the popular plans of such benefits. PMAY provides subsidies to low income groups, economically disadvantaged sectors as well as the middle income groups with regard to their housing loans.

The central objective of a home loan subsidy is to make the homeownership affordable and accessible to as many individuals as possible particularly to the first-time homebuyers. There are also special provisions of specific demographics including women, elderly and customers who are building their homes in rural set up and affordability would be a concern.

Who may qualify as Home Loan Subsidy?

In India, to enjoy a home loan subsidy a borrower must qualify according to specific schemes by the government:

  1. Income Bracket: Subsidies will be categorized according to applicant household income under PMAY:
  2. Economically Weak Section (EWS): Earnings of less than 3 lakh a year.
  3. Low-Income Group (LIG): Earnings of less than 6 lakh annually.
  4. Middle-Income Group -I (MIG-I): Income up to 12 lakh/annually.
  5. Middle-Income Group -II (MIG-II): The income until 18 lakh per annum.
  6. First-Time Home Buyers: Majority of subsidy programs such as PMAY will necessitate that the applicant must be a first-time buyer of a home.
  7. Location of the Property: It can vary depending on the location of the property; an urban or a rural place. Programs frequently make specific programs allocation to housing development in rural areas to promote development in underserved areas. In case you need a home loan when you are in rural areas, there are housing schemes that offer subsidies to housing in rural areas.
  8. Woman Ownership Mandate: PMAY is an obligatory provision (on the EWS and LIG category) that the house has to be owned by a female family member.

Application Procedure of a Home Loan Subsidy.

In case you are serious about using a home loan subsidy, here are the steps that you should take:

  1. Check Your Eligibility: First of all, you need to determine your income bracket, the amount of loan, and the type of property to determine whether you are eligible to receive the subsidy. This can be done through online tools present in government websites.
  2. Select a Lending Institution: Not all banks and other financial institutions work with subsidy programs, such as PMAY. Select one of the lending institutions that offer subsidy benefits.
  3. Make Licensing Application: To get the subsidy, present KYC documents, income proofs, property details proofs, and other paperwork as necessary under the scheme.
  4. Loan Approval and Subsidy Credit: After approval of your loan by the bank, the subsidy amount will then be transferred directly to your home loan account thereby lowering your effective principal and EMIs.
  5. Track Your Subsidy Application: With the help of online tools, monitor the progress of your application and its processing. This guarantees a hustle free experience and keeps you on track.

The way a Home Loan Subsidy will ease the housing problems in rural areas.

Housing finance accessibility may be particularly challenging in rural settings where mortgage products are not well used either because of a lack of awareness or financial infrastructure. With the inclusion of subsidies and home loans in rural areas, the households that are not in urban centers can afford to buy good houses. Programs such as PMAY-Gramin are specifically rural development and affordable housing focused and have higher subsidies to rural borrowers. The following are the important considerations in rural areas:

  1. Affordable Credit Access: Banks and NBFCs that seek to expand financial access are offering home loans at affordable interest rates to rural residents who require them. This is all the more financial with housing subsidies.
  2. Construction or Renovation: The subsidies are also applicable in construction or expansion of the house. This would be useful especially in resolving the housing rift in the Indian villages that require re-modeling of old buildings.
